Grace your walls with this splendid carpet in Aabshaar design. This carpet depicts a beautiful scene where man and nature are residing
together in perfect harmony. It indicates having a sense of balance and being in tune with mother nature.
Grace your walls with this splendid carpet in Aabshaar design. This carpet depicts a beautiful scene where man and nature are residing
together in perfect harmony. It indicates having a sense of balance and being in tune with mother nature.